Now that I've been going through my stash, I've found that all the things I bought that don't work for me or I don't like fall into three different categories:

Drugstore: I think I justified buying a ton of drugstore stuff because I could get 6 Maybelline blushes for the same price as that one Lancome one, or something like that. Plus, because it was drugstore, I tended to be a little more impulsive with these purchases.

Hautelook: More impulsive purchases, ugh.

MAC Collections: I used to go totally crazy nutso, and that left me with some colors that I just absolutely have no idea why I bought, since they're so unflattering and far from what I usually wear. Oh, I know why--my brain goes nuts when I see the words 'limited edition'.
